! ENTERTAINMENT HISTORY ! On Dec. 13, 1928, George Gershwin's "An American in Paris" premiered in New York. In 1974, former Beatle George Harrison visited the White House at the invitation of Jack Ford, the president's son. Harrison was the first rock musician to be invited to the White House.
